Christina Applegate Gets Candid About Multiple Sclerosis, Emmy Awards, and Life’s Challenges

Christina Applegate, diagnosed with multiple sclerosis, candidly discusses the challenges she faces, revealing the intense anxiety she experienced during the Emmy Awards where she presented the Best Supporting Actress award.

The 52-year-old actress admits to blacking out on stage, highlighting the difficulties of navigating public events with her condition.

Living with MS

In an exclusive interview with Robin Roberts on Good Morning America, Applegate opens up about the daily struggles of living with multiple sclerosis, emphasizing the impact on her life and routines.

She shares her gratitude for the support she receives, acknowledging the difficulties she faces due to her health.

Humor Amid Struggles

Despite the challenges, Applegate maintains her sense of humor. Reflecting on her Emmy Awards appearance, she jokes about not remembering what she said on stage.

The actress received a standing ovation at the ceremony, making light of the situation and appreciating the love and support from the audience.

MS Diagnosis and Impact on Career

Applegate, diagnosed with MS in August 2021, discusses the toll the condition has taken on her life and career.

She reflects on the progressive nature of the disease and expresses uncertainty about her future in front of the camera.

The actress details the impact on her daily activities, from going down the stairs to carrying things.

Support System and Setting Boundaries

Acknowledging the importance of a support system, Applegate mentions turning to friends and a caretaker to help navigate her daily life.

She discusses the significance of setting boundaries, drawing from the advice of fellow actress Jamie-Lynn Sigler.

The actress regrets not advocating for herself during her recovery from breast cancer, emphasizing the importance of prioritizing one’s well-being.
